Unemployment occurs when a person who is actively searching for
employment is unable to find any work.It is often used as a measure of the health
of the economy. Unemployment has been a plague in our society for decades,
people are laid off from their jobs to join the unemployment line. As a student of
English, I hope to improve my vocabulary skills, academic skills and critical
thinking.

Many students are unable to go to school because their parents are unemployed
or out looking for jobs and this mostly affects high school students who have
younger siblings, they have to take care of them and can't do much for themselves.
New studies have begun to focus on the long-term effects on children whose
parents have suffered from extended periods of unemployment most children when
they see that their parents are out of a job it leads to poor academic performance
because they think that just because their parents don’t have money, they won't be
able to have a good education and go far into the world.

I have seen how unemployment affects a lot of young people in Jamaica, I


personally believe that the government should provide more jobs to the
unemployed citizens of Jamaica. A lot of young people who are new to the
workforce struggle to get jobs because most jobs that pay well requires a lot of
work experience and they can't have that if they don’t find Jobs.

Another big factor that contributes to high unemployment rates is machines. In


recent times companies don’t need people for certain jobs because of the
development of technology so instead of hiring people they just buy and install the
machines to do the work.

It's very devastating to see the young youths struggling to get a job. In a
picture I received from google I saw that young citizens of Jamaica are protesting
and holding up posters of them skills that they have. I have heard the people crying
out in a song stating that it is hard to receive or maintain a job. The business
finances are low and the people are not able to maintain any jobs at all because
they are not getting sufficent salary. What I have learnt is that not all businesses
can afford to maintain a good payment.

Parental unemployment has been associated with lower self-esteem and wellbeing
higher school dropout rates, lower academic expectations, less educational success
and poorer health among children.
